Pull power management updates from Rafael Wysocki:
 "These rework the system-wide PM driver flags, make runtime switching
  of cpuidle governors easier, improve the user space hibernation
  interface code, add intel-speed-select interface documentation, add
  more debug messages to the ACPI code handling suspend to idle, update
  the cpufreq core and drivers, fix a minor issue in the cpuidle core
  and update two cpuidle drivers, improve the PM-runtime framework,
  update the Intel RAPL power capping driver, update devfreq core and
  drivers, and clean up the cpupower utility.

  Specifics:

   - Rework the system-wide PM driver flags to make them easier to
     understand and use and update their documentation (Rafael Wysocki,
     Alan Stern).

   - Allow cpuidle governors to be switched at run time regardless of
     the kernel configuration and update the related documentation
     accordingly (Hanjun Guo).

   - Improve the resume device handling in the user space hibernarion
     interface code (Domenico Andreoli).

   - Document the intel-speed-select sysfs interface (Srinivas
     Pandruvada).

   - Make the ACPI code handing suspend to idle print more debug
     messages to help diagnose issues with it (Rafael Wysocki).

   - Fix a helper routine in the cpufreq core and correct a typo in the
     struct cpufreq_driver kerneldoc comment (Rafael Wysocki, Wang
     Wenhu).

   - Update cpufreq drivers:

      - Make the intel_pstate driver start in the passive mode by
        default on systems without HWP (Rafael Wysocki).

      - Add i.MX7ULP support to the imx-cpufreq-dt driver and add
        i.MX7ULP to the cpufreq-dt-platdev blacklist (Peng Fan).

      - Convert the qoriq cpufreq driver to a platform one, make the
        platform code create a suitable device object for it and add
        platform dependencies to it (Mian Yousaf Kaukab, Geert
        Uytterhoeven).

      - Fix wrong compatible binding in the qcom driver (Ansuel Smith).

      - Build the omap driver by default for ARCH_OMAP2PLUS (Anders
        Roxell).

      - Add r8a7742 SoC support to the dt cpufreq driver (Lad
        Prabhakar).

   - Update cpuidle core and drivers:

      - Fix three reference count leaks in error code paths in the
        cpuidle core (Qiushi Wu).

      - Convert Qualcomm SPM to a generic cpuidle driver (Stephan
        Gerhold).

      - Fix up the execution order when entering a domain idle state in
        the PSCI driver (Ulf Hansson).

   - Fix a reference counting issue related to clock management and
     clean up two oddities in the PM-runtime framework (Rafael Wysocki,
     Andy Shevchenko).

   - Add ElkhartLake support to the Intel RAPL power capping driver and
     remove an unused local MSR definition from it (Jacob Pan, Sumeet
     Pawnikar).

   - Update devfreq core and drivers:

      - Replace strncpy() with strscpy() in the devfreq core and use
        lockdep asserts instead of manual checks for a locked mutex in
        it (Dmitry Osipenko, Krzysztof Kozlowski).

      - Add a generic imx bus scaling driver and make it register an
        interconnect device (Leonard Crestez, Gustavo A. R. Silva).

      - Make the cpufreq notifier in the tegra30 driver take boosting
        into account and delete an unuseful error message from that
        driver (Dmitry Osipenko, Markus Elfring).

   - Remove unneeded semicolon from the cpupower code (Zou Wei)"

There are four ``CPUIdle`` governors available, ``menu``, `TEO <teo-gov_>`_,
``ladder`` and ``haltpoll``. Which of them is used by default depends on the
configuration of the kernel and in particular on whether or not the scheduler
tick can be `stopped by the idle loop <idle-cpus-and-tick_>`_. Available
governors can be read from the :file:`available_governors`, and the governor
can be changed at runtime. The name of the ``CPUIdle`` governor currently
used by the kernel can be read from the :file:`current_governor_ro` or
:file:`current_governor` file under :file:`/sys/devices/system/cpu/cpuidle/`
in ``sysfs``.
